What Is a Sump Pump Pressure Relief Valve?

A sump pump pressure relief valve, more commonly known as a check valve, is a specialized plumbing device designed to prevent water from flowing backward into the sump pit after the pump stops operating. This mechanism ensures that water only moves in one direction, reducing strain on the pump and preventing potential flooding scenarios.

Installation Requirements for Sump Pump Pressure Relief Valve

Tools Needed

Tool Purpose
PVC Cutter Precise pipe cutting
PVC Cement Secure valve connections
Sandpaper Surface preparation
Measuring Tape Accurate positioning
Adjustable Wrench Tightening connections

Step-by-Step Installation Process

  1. Locate Optimal Valve Position
  2. Install near sump pump discharge pipe
  3. Minimize horizontal pipe length
  4. Ensure easy accessibility for future maintenance

  5. Prepare Pipe Surface

  6. Clean pipe ends
  7. Sand connection points
  8. Remove any debris or rough edges

  9. Apply PVC Cement

  10. Use high-quality waterproof cement
  11. Apply evenly around connection points
  12. Allow proper curing time

Cost and Investment

Price Range

  • Basic models: $15 – $35
  • Professional-grade: $50 – $100
  • Installation services: $100 – $250
